At Desert Parkway Behavioral Healthcare Hospital, we believe exceptional care starts with exceptional people. As our Assistant Director of Nursing (ADON), you will be a cornerstone of our leadership team, ensuring that our nursing staff delivers the highest standard of care. You’ll help shape clinical practices, mentor emerging leaders, and foster a culture of empathy, excellence, and continuous improvement. Your work will directly influence patient outcomes, staff satisfaction, and the overall quality of our healthcare services.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Partner with the Chief Nursing Officer (CNO) to develop and implement nursing policies, procedures, and quality improvement initiatives.
- Oversee daily nursing operations, ensuring compliance with state, federal, and accreditation standards.
- Mentor and coach nursing supervisors and staff, fostering professional growth and clinical excellence.
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ams to enhance patient care plans and outcomes.
- Monitor staffing levels, manage scheduling, and support recruitment and retention efforts.
- Lead initiatives to improve patient satisfaction scores and clinical performance metrics.
- Participate in budget planning and resource allocation to optimize care delivery.
Requirements
- Current RN license in Nevada required
- Bachelor’s degree in nursing BSN strongly preferred
- Minimum one (1) year of direct psychiatric nursing experience required
- Minimum three (3) years of progressive nursing leadership experience, ideally in behavioral healthcare settings
- Strong knowledge of regulatory requirements and best practices in nursing care
- Exceptional communication, leadership, and conflict-resolution skills
- A passion for mentoring and developing nursing talent
- Ability to stabilize acute psychotic and non-violent crisis' by using accepted intervention techniques

Desert Parkway Behavioral Healthcare Hospital is an acute psychiatric facility located in the center of Las Vegas, Nevada. Desert Parkway’s comprehensive mental health programs are designed to treat adolescent and adult patients with both dignity and respect while providing the very best in care.We are dedicated to helping patients in the Las Vegas area with behavioral illness and/or chemical dependency with compassion and kindness. Our mental health facilities offer a variety of psychiatric healthcare programs which include mental health services such as:
Assessments
Referrals
Inpatient psychiatric crisis stabilization
Las Vegas psychiatry and chemical dependency detox/rehab
Outpatient programs
We also offer our Hope for Heroes program which is geared towards helping veterans overcome service-related obstacles to their emotional and mental well-being. Through Hope for Heroes, we hope to help veterans discover a way to live a functional, fulfilling life.With our mental health programs, we strive to provide a safe and accepting environment for all of our patients. Our private facility currently has 152 patient beds and is staffed by qualified, experienced personnel who are dedicated to providing the highest level of care to each patient.At Desert Parkway Behavioral Healthcare Hospital, we are committed to delivering the best in psychiatric healthcare to our community through our mental health programs in Las Vegas, NV. This includes helping to educate patients, family members, and the community at large about mental health illnesses and addiction.
